Corby Glen community receive baa-riliant support from Lincolnshire housebuilder

Leading developer David Wilson Homes has made a donation of £1,200 to help fund this year’s Corby Glen Sheep Fair.

The event, which took place in the small village of Corby Glen located in the south of Lincolnshire, is believed to be the oldest Sheep Fair in the UK, dating back to 1238.

This year in October was the 785th time that the historic rural event took place, and David Wilson Homes decided to sponsor the event with its Pastures Place development on Bourne Road located nearby.

Toby Leete, Chairman of Corby Glen Sheep Fair, said:

“The Sheep Fair was the largest in a long time and with amazing weather, it was a great success.”

Throughout the entirety of Corby Glen Sheep Fair, there were a number of activities for families to enjoy, including a ‘Doorman’s Fair’, a sheep sale and farmers market, the Bailey Drew Sporting Challenge, a performance from The Dance Academy and a dog show.

The local pub, The Fighting Cocks, also held its annual beer festival, with food, drinks and a live band playing.
